DEVELOPMENT OF POLYURETHANES WITH NON-STICK PROPERTIES

This study is focused on obtaining elastomeric polyurethanes with non-stick properties to optimize the processability of low-performance elastomeric polyurethane specimens. Fluorinated non-stick additives and fluorine-functionalized silica nanoparticles in different mass proportions and coating in low-performance elastomeric polyurethanes are incorporated. The surface contact angle of the tested low-performance polyurethane samples is measured to evaluate their hydrophobic behavior. Subsequently, the high-performance elastomeric polyurethane is prepared, and the additives with higher hydrophobicity obtained are applied.
